ROBERT YETSKO Obituary
YETSKO FATHER ROBERT J., T.O.R. 57, of the Third Order Regular Franciscans of the Province of the Most Sacred Heart of Jesus, died suddenly on Monday, November 18, 2013, in an automobile accident in La Jose, Pennsylvania. He was born on July... Read ROBERT YETSKO's Obituary
